Heart Surname Meaning

English: variant of Hart.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Heart family from?

You can see how Heart families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Heart family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Heart families were found in USA in 1880. In 1911 there were 70 Heart families living in Ontario. This was about 47% of all the recorded Heart's in Canada. Ontario had the highest population of Heart families in 1911.

What is the average Heart lifespan?

Between 1962 and 2004, in the United States, Heart life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1988, and highest in 1989. The average life expectancy for Heart in 1962 was 69, and 74 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Heart 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
